What features are part of Microsoft Office?
Microsoft Word
A feature-packed text processor for document creation and editing. Delivers a diverse set of tools for working with text, styling, images, tables, and footnotes integrated. Facilitates live collaboration and provides templates for rapid onboarding. You can create documents with Word effortlessly, starting from zero or using the many templates available, covering everything from CVs and letters to reports and invites. Customizing fonts, paragraphs, indents, line spacing, lists, headings, and formatting styles, helps to make documents both comprehensible and professional.
Microsoft Visio
Microsoft Visio is a purpose-built application for drawing diagrams, schematics, and visual representations, that is utilized to illustrate detailed data in an understandable and organized fashion. It plays a key role in presenting processes, systems, and organizational structures, visual representations of technical drawings and architecture of IT infrastructures. The program supplies a diverse collection of pre-made elements and templates, quick to move onto the workspace and link up with each other, constructing organized and readable charts.
Microsoft Outlook
Microsoft Outlook is a versatile mail application and personal management tool, intended for proficient electronic correspondence management, calendars, contacts, tasks, and notes in a functional, straightforward interface. He has proven himself over the years as a dependable means for business correspondence and organization, within a corporate framework, where managing time, structuring messages, and integrating with the team are crucial. Outlook presents a wide array of tools for email communication: including the full range from email filtering and sorting to configuring automatic responses, categories, and rules.
Microsoft Access
Microsoft Access is a robust database system intended for building, storing, and analyzing organized data. Access is a good choice for creating small local databases or more complex business management tools – to organize and monitor client data, inventory, orders, or financial records. Connecting with various Microsoft solutions, involving Excel, SharePoint, and Power BI, amplifies the potential for data processing and visualization.
